Transaction e3ca1d3f5e6f5d284249681cf3dd98375b7824ce87eec2507d4f18edf84155f1
1 Input
1 Output
-
e3ca1d3f5e6f5d284249681cf3dd98375b7824ce87eec2507d4f18edf84155f1:0
- value
- 2528830
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f596404ce50bd663fffb29a509b363448d37a42d4b2a8544d1fce0b68b228958
- address
- bc1p7ktyqn89p0tx8llm9xjsnvmrgjxn0fpdfv4g23x3lnstdzez39vq69fwpn